在当今快速发展的互联网时代,前端开发已经成为构建美观、高效网站和应用程序的关键。随着前端技术的不断进步,前端UI框架应运而生,它们极大地简化了开发流程,提高了开发效率。本文将详细介绍如何掌握前端UI框架,以帮助开发者告别繁琐的代码工作。
一、前端UI框架概述
前端UI框架是一套预定义的样式、组件和交互的集合,旨在帮助开发者快速构建界面。常见的框架包括Bootstrap、Ant Design、Element UI等。这些框架提供了丰富的组件库,涵盖了按钮、表单、导航、面板等,大大降低了开发难度。
二、掌握前端UI框架的步骤
1. 掌握HTML、CSS和JavaScript基础
在深入学习UI框架之前,你需要具备扎实的HTML、CSS和JavaScript基础。这些基础技能是构建网页和实现交互的基石。
HTML基础
- 掌握基本的HTML标签,如
<div>
、<span>
、<p>
等。 - 理解语义化标签,如
<header>
、<footer>
、<article>
等。 - 学习HTML5新特性,如
<canvas>
、<video>
等。
CSS基础
- 掌握选择器、盒模型、定位、浮动、Flexbox和Grid等基础知识。
- 学习CSS预处理器,如SASS和LESS,提高开发效率。
JavaScript基础
- 掌握变量、数据类型、函数、事件、DOM操作和异步编程等基础知识。
- 学习JavaScript框架,如React、Vue和Angular,简化开发过程。
2. 选择合适的UI框架
市面上有许多优秀的UI框架,选择合适的框架对于提高开发效率至关重要。以下是一些流行的UI框架:
- Bootstrap:适用于快速开发,具有丰富的组件和响应式设计能力。
- Ant Design:由阿里巴巴团队开发,适用于PC端和移动端。
- Element UI:基于Vue.js,适用于PC端中后台产品。
- Layui:遵循原生HTML/CSS/JS,适用于快速开发管理后台。
3. 深入学习框架文档
每个UI框架都有自己的官方文档,详细介绍了框架的组件、API和最佳实践。深入学习框架文档,可以帮助你更好地理解和使用框架。
4. 实践项目
通过实际项目应用UI框架,可以加深对框架的理解,提高开发技能。可以从简单的项目开始,逐步尝试更复杂的项目。
5. 关注社区和更新
前端技术更新迅速,关注社区和框架更新,可以帮助你了解最新的技术动态和解决方案。
三、总结
掌握前端UI框架,可以让你告别繁琐的代码工作,提高开发效率。通过学习HTML、CSS和JavaScript基础,选择合适的UI框架,深入学习框架文档,实践项目,关注社区和更新,你将能够熟练运用UI框架,成为一名优秀的前端开发者。